-------------------- <br /> FIELD PROCEDURES <br /> FOR <br /> { GROUNDWATER MONITORING DEVELOPMENT AND SAMPLING <br /> ! <br /> Groundwater Monitoring Well Development <br /> The groundwater monitoring wells were developed to consolidate and stabilize the filter pack <br /> to optimize well production and reduce the turbidity of subsequent groundwater samples. <br /> Well development was accomplished by using a disposable bailer to evacuate the water and <br /> f=<.> sediments before establishing the bentonite seal during well construction. Development <br /> continued until the groundwater was relatively free of sediment. Well development fluids <br /> != were placed into properly-labeled Department of Transportation approved drums for <br /> disposal. <br /> { Groundwater Level Measurement <br /> Before groundwater sampling activities, the groundwater level in each well was measured <br /> from the permanent survey reference point on top of the well casing. Groundwater in each <br /> -` well was monitored for free-floating product or sheen. The depth to groundwater was <br /> measured to an accuracy of 0.01 foot from the top of the polyvinyl chloride well casing using <br /> =. an electronic sounder. <br /> Groundwater Monitoring Well Sam lin <br /> To ensure that the groundwater sample was representative of the aquifer, the wells were <br /> purged of 3 casing volumes and the above parameters stabilized before sample collection. <br /> Purging was accomplished using a pump. <br /> The groundwater samples were collected using a disposable bailer, and carefully transferred <br /> into appropriate clean, glass, laboratory-supplied containers. The sampling technician wore <br /> nitrile gloves at all times during purging and well sampling. The samples were clearly <br /> labeled with well number, site identification, date and time of collection, and sampler's <br /> initials, and transported in an iced cooler to a state-certified laboratory following proper <br /> F_ preservation and chain of custody protocol. <br /> f=.f <br />
